Creating an Account on CoinBase: A Step-by-Step Guide
In today's digital age, cryptocurrency trading has become a popular way to invest and store value. One of the leading platforms in this space is CoinBase, known for its user-friendly interface and ease of use. If you are considering creating an account on CoinBase or simply looking to get started with cryptocurrency investing, this step-by-step guide will help walk you through the process.

Step 2: Go to CoinBase's Website
The first step is to navigate to CoinBase's website, www.coinbase.com. You can use any web browser on your device, such as Google Chrome or Safari, to access their homepage.
Step 3: Click on "Get Started"
Once you have reached the home page of CoinBase, look for the button that says "Get Started" and click on it. This will take you to a new screen where you can start setting up your account.

Step 5: Sign Up or Log In (If You Already Have an Account)
Next, decide whether you want to sign up for a new account by clicking "Sign Up" or log in if you already have one by selecting "Log In." For those who are starting fresh, click on the "Sign Up" button and proceed with creating your account.
Step 6: Enter Your Email Address
You will be asked to enter an email address that CoinBase can use for sending updates or notifications regarding your account. Make sure this is a valid email address associated with your real name, as CoinBase requires users to verify their identity before trading cryptocurrencies (except in certain countries where CoinBase does not operate).
Step 7: Create Your Password and Choose a Security Question
After entering your email address, you'll need to create a password for your account. It is recommended to use a strong, unique password that includes uppercase and lowercase letters, numbers, and special characters for enhanced security. Additionally, CoinBase will ask you to choose a security question, which serves as an extra layer of protection should someone attempt to access your account.
Step 8: Verify Your Email Address
CoinBase will send a verification email to the email address you provided during registration. Open this email and follow the link inside to verify your email address with CoinBase. This step is crucial, as it completes your registration process.
Step 9: Complete KYC (Know Your Customer) Verification
Before you can buy or sell cryptocurrencies on CoinBase, you will need to complete a verification process called Know Your Customer (KYC). During this process, CoinBase may ask for additional information, such as your government-issued ID and a selfie with the ID. This step is designed to ensure that all users are of legal age to use CoinBase services and comply with regulatory requirements in their country of residence.
Step 10: Deposit Your Funds
Once your account is verified, you can start depositing funds into your CoinBase account for buying cryptocurrencies. CoinBase supports various methods of funding your account, including bank transfer, debit or credit card (for US customers only), and other local payment options depending on the country where you are located.
Step 11: Start Trading!
After depositing funds into your account, you're ready to start trading cryptocurrencies. CoinBase offers a variety of assets for you to choose from, including Bitcoin (BTC), Ethereum (ETH), and others. You can buy or sell these cryptocurrencies on the exchange based on market prices and your investment strategy.
